Metsä Husum mill prepares to start up expanded BM1 this autumn
Metsä Husum mill prepares to start up expanded BM1 this autumn

Metsä Board's folding boxboard capacity expansion at its Husum mill in Sweden is reaching its final phases before start-up. Once the expansion is completed, the mill's BM1 folding boxboard machine will be delivering 600,000 tonnes of premium lightweight folding boxboard every year to consumer packaging and food service end uses all around the world.

PaperWorks acquires The Standard Group
PaperWorks acquires The Standard Group

PaperWorks Industries Inc. has completed the acquisition of The Standard Group. Founded in 1932, The Standard Group is a converter of custom printed paperboard packaging with a manufacturing location in Louisville, Kentucky.

3M reaches $10.3B settlement over environmental damage due to 'forever chemicals'
3M reaches $10.3B settlement over environmental damage due to 'forever chemicals'

Chemical manufacturer 3M Co. will pay at least $10.3 billion to settle lawsuits over contamination of many U.S. public drinking water systems with potentially harmful compounds used in firefighting foam and a host of consumer products, the company said on Jun. 22.

Pratt Industries Opens New Regional Facility in Cedar Hill, Texas
Pratt Industries Opens New Regional Facility in Cedar Hill, Texas

At capacity, the 1.1 million square foot plant - one of the largest and most modern of the company's 71 factories spread across 25 US states - will provide 375 full-time, high-paying, green-collar manufacturing jobs. That brings Pratt's total workforce to 11,500.
